Log:
  Untangle regulatory code some more:
  o remove the per-channel CTL setting, this is a per-band value that is
    constant for all channels in a band; instead record the regdomain state
    required to find any CTL when crafting a initial channel list
  o rewrite the regdomain code identification logic so we can record the
    necessary internal state to find the CTL setting in ath_hal_getctl
  
  While here also:
  o remove AH_SUPPORT_11D ifdefs; we always support 11d
  o remove pointless check for NO_HOSTAP; ath_hal_init_channels was never
    called with opmode set appropriately so this was a noop; this check is
    also done already by net80211
  o remove return of regulatory class id's; this isn't used and doesn't
    belong here; it's part of the regulatory work net80211 is responsible for
